RStudio 是一款专门用于 R 语言编程的集成开发环境(IDE),它为 R 语言开发者提供了一系列强大的工具和功能,以提高编程效率和代码质量。以下是关于 RStudio 的详细介绍:
功能特点
代码编辑:具有语法高亮、代码自动完成、代码折叠等功能,方便用户编写和阅读 R 代码。例如,当用户输入函数名的前几个字符时,RStudio 会自动弹出可能的函数列表,供用户选择,这大大提高了代码输入的速度。
代码调试:支持设置断点、单步执行、查看变量值等调试功能,帮助用户快速定位和解决代码中的错误。比如,用户可以在代码中设置断点,然后在程序运行到该断点时,暂停程序执行,查看此时各个变量的值,以确定程序是否按照预期运行。
项目管理:可以方便地创建、管理和组织 R 项目,每个项目都有独立的工作空间和文件结构,有助于保持代码的整洁和可维护性。用户可以通过 RStudio 轻松创建新的项目文件夹,并在其中方便地管理各种文件,如 R 脚本、数据文件、报告等。
数据可视化:集成了多种数据可视化工具,如 ggplot2、plotly 等,用户可以直接在 RStudio 中创建各种高质量的图表和可视化对象,直观地展示数据。以 ggplot2 为例,用户可以使用简洁的代码创建出精美的柱状图、折线图、散点图等,并且可以方便地对图表进行各种定制和美化。
版本控制集成:与版本控制系统(如 Git)集成,方便用户对代码进行版本管理,跟踪代码的更改历史,便于团队协作和代码的回溯。在 RStudio 中,用户可以直接进行 Git 的常见操作,如提交、推送、拉取等,无需在命令行中输入复杂的 Git 命令。
界面布局
脚本编辑区:位于界面的左侧,用户可以在此编写、编辑和保存 R 脚本文件。多个脚本文件可以同时打开,通过选项卡进行切换。
控制台:在界面的下方,用于执行 R 代码和显示结果。用户可以直接在控制台中输入命令,也可以将脚本中的代码发送到控制台进行执行。控制台会实时显示代码的执行结果、错误信息和警告信息等。
环境与历史窗口:通常位于界面的右上方,环境窗口显示当前工作空间中的所有对象,如变量、数据框、函数等,用户可以方便地查看和管理这些对象。历史窗口则记录了用户在控制台中输入的所有命令历史,方便用户查找和重复使用之前的命令。
文件、绘图、包等窗口:位于界面的右下方,文件窗口用于管理当前项目中的文件和文件夹,用户可以进行文件的浏览、打开、删除等操作。绘图窗口用于显示数据可视化的结果,用户可以在此查看和保存生成的图表。包窗口则展示了已安装的 R 包,用户可以方便地加载和管理这些包。
适用场景
数据分析:数据分析师可以使用 RStudio 进行数据清洗、数据分析和数据可视化等工作。它提供了丰富的数据分析库和工具,帮助分析师快速处理和理解数据。例如,使用 dplyr 包进行数据的筛选、分组和汇总,使用 ggplot2 包进行数据可视化,通过 RStudio 可以方便地完成整个数据分析流程。
统计建模:统计学家和数据科学家可以在 RStudio 中进行各种统计建模和机器学习算法的实现。R 语言拥有丰富的统计和机器学习库,如 caret、randomForest 等,RStudio 为这些库的使用提供了便捷的开发环境。用户可以在 RStudio 中方便地进行模型的训练、评估和调优。
学术研究:在学术领域,RStudio 常用于数据分析和结果可视化,帮助研究人员发表高质量的研究论文。例如,在经济学、生物学、社会学等领域,研究人员可以使用 RStudio 进行数据处理和分析,通过可视化结果来支持他们的研究结论。
数据科学教学:RStudio 是数据科学教学的常用工具,它可以帮助学生快速上手 R 语言编程和数据分析。教师可以在 RStudio 中编写教学案例和代码示例,学生可以在自己的电脑上安装 RStudio 进行实践操作,通过实际编写代码来学习数据科学知识和技能。
RStudio 是一款专门用于 R 语言编程的集成开发环境(IDE),它为 R 语言开发者提供了一系列强大的工具和功能,以提高编程效率和代码质量。以下是关于 RStudio 的详细介绍:
功能特点
代码编辑:具有语法高亮、代码自动完成、代码折叠等功能,方便用户编写和阅读 R 代码。例如,当用户输入函数名的前几个字符时,RStudio 会自动弹出可能的函数列表,供用户选择,这大大提高了代码输入的速度。
代码调试:支持设置断点、单步执行、查看变量值等调试功能,帮助用户快速定位和解决代码中的错误。比如,用户可以在代码中设置断点,然后在程序运行到该断点时,暂停程序执行,查看此时各个变量的值,以确定程序是否按照预期运行。
项目管理:可以方便地创建、管理和组织 R 项目,每个项目都有独立的工作空间和文件结构,有助于保持代码的整洁和可维护性。用户可以通过 RStudio 轻松创建新的项目文件夹,并在其中方便地管理各种文件,如 R 脚本、数据文件、报告等。
数据可视化:集成了多种数据可视化工具,如 ggplot2、plotly 等,用户可以直接在 RStudio 中创建各种高质量的图表和可视化对象,直观地展示数据。以 ggplot2 为例,用户可以使用简洁的代码创建出精美的柱状图、折线图、散点图等,并且可以方便地对图表进行各种定制和美化。
版本控制集成:与版本控制系统(如 Git)集成,方便用户对代码进行版本管理,跟踪代码的更改历史,便于团队协作和代码的回溯。在 RStudio 中,用户可以直接进行 Git 的常见操作,如提交、推送、拉取等,无需在命令行中输入复杂的 Git 命令。
界面布局
脚本编辑区:位于界面的左侧,用户可以在此编写、编辑和保存 R 脚本文件。多个脚本文件可以同时打开,通过选项卡进行切换。
控制台:在界面的下方,用于执行 R 代码和显示结果。用户可以直接在控制台中输入命令,也可以将脚本中的代码发送到控制台进行执行。控制台会实时显示代码的执行结果、错误信息和警告信息等。
环境与历史窗口:通常位于界面的右上方,环境窗口显示当前工作空间中的所有对象,如变量、数据框、函数等,用户可以方便地查看和管理这些对象。历史窗口则记录了用户在控制台中输入的所有命令历史,方便用户查找和重复使用之前的命令。
文件、绘图、包等窗口:位于界面的右下方,文件窗口用于管理当前项目中的文件和文件夹,用户可以进行文件的浏览、打开、删除等操作。绘图窗口用于显示数据可视化的结果,用户可以在此查看和保存生成的图表。包窗口则展示了已安装的 R 包,用户可以方便地加载和管理这些包。
适用场景
数据分析:数据分析师可以使用 RStudio 进行数据清洗、数据分析和数据可视化等工作。它提供了丰富的数据分析库和工具,帮助分析师快速处理和理解数据。例如,使用 dplyr 包进行数据的筛选、分组和汇总,使用 ggplot2 包进行数据可视化,通过 RStudio 可以方便地完成整个数据分析流程。
统计建模:统计学家和数据科学家可以在 RStudio 中进行各种统计建模和机器学习算法的实现。R 语言拥有丰富的统计和机器学习库,如 caret、randomForest 等,RStudio 为这些库的使用提供了便捷的开发环境。用户可以在 RStudio 中方便地进行模型的训练、评估和调优。
学术研究:在学术领域,RStudio 常用于数据分析和结果可视化,帮助研究人员发表高质量的研究论文。例如,在经济学、生物学、社会学等领域,研究人员可以使用 RStudio 进行数据处理和分析,通过可视化结果来支持他们的研究结论。
数据科学教学:RStudio 是数据科学教学的常用工具,它可以帮助学生快速上手 R 语言编程和数据分析。教师可以在 RStudio 中编写教学案例和代码示例,学生可以在自己的电脑上安装 RStudio 进行实践操作,通过实际编写代码来学习数据科学知识和技能。
1.解压安装包:①鼠标右击【RStudio 2025(64bit)】压缩包②选择电脑上安装的解压软件(如:360压缩)③点击【解压到RStudio 2025(64bit)】。
2.打开解压后的文件夹,鼠标右击【R-4.5.0】选择【以管理员身份运行】(如已安装R语言软件,请跳过此步骤,从步骤11开始)。 3.点击【确定】。 4.点击【下一步】。 5.修改路径地址中的第一个字符C可更改安装位置(如:把C改为D软件将安装到D盘),点击【下一步】。 6.点击【下一步】。 7.点击【下一步】。 8.点击【下一步】。 9.点击【下一步】。 10.点击【结束】。 11.打开安装包解压后的【RStudio 2025(64bit)】文件夹,鼠标右击【Setup】选择【以管理员身份运行】。 12.点击【下一步】。 13.修改路径地址中的第一个字符C可更改安装位置(如:把C改为D软件将安装到D盘),点击【安装】。 14.安装中... 15.点击【完成】。 16.创建桌面快捷方式:①点击桌面任务栏中的【开始图标】>点击【所有应用】②将【R studio】图标拖到电脑桌面。 17.双击桌面【RStudio】图标启动软件。 18.选择【Choose a specificversion...】并选中【...R-4.5.0】,点击【OK】。 19.安装成功!
1.解压安装包:①鼠标右击【RStudio 2025(64bit)】压缩包②选择电脑上安装的解压软件(如:360压缩)③点击【解压到RStudio 2025(64bit)】。
2.打开解压后的文件夹,鼠标右击【R-4.5.0】选择【以管理员身份运行】(如已安装R语言软件,请跳过此步骤,从步骤11开始)。 3.点击【确定】。 4.点击【下一步】。 5.修改路径地址中的第一个字符C可更改安装位置(如:把C改为D软件将安装到D盘),点击【下一步】。 6.点击【下一步】。 7.点击【下一步】。 8.点击【下一步】。 9.点击【下一步】。 10.点击【结束】。 11.打开安装包解压后的【RStudio 2025(64bit)】文件夹,鼠标右击【Setup】选择【以管理员身份运行】。 12.点击【下一步】。 13.修改路径地址中的第一个字符C可更改安装位置(如:把C改为D软件将安装到D盘),点击【安装】。 14.安装中... 15.点击【完成】。 16.创建桌面快捷方式:①点击桌面任务栏中的【开始图标】>点击【所有应用】②将【R studio】图标拖到电脑桌面。 17.双击桌面【RStudio】图标启动软件。 18.选择【Choose a specificversion...】并选中【...R-4.5.0】,点击【OK】。 19.安装成功!